The systems and methods disclosed herein provide for coalescing data packets into jumbo frames in order to maximize the throughputs inside the service provider Local Area Network (LAN), thereby increasing the amount of traffic forwarded between internal services. The systems and methods outlined herein enable a source service on a LAN to receive a plurality of data packets from a public cloud-based network (e.g., the Internet) having a packet size limit less than the MTU limit of the LAN, and coalesce the plurality of data packets into a jumbo frame having a size based on the MTU limit of the LAN. The jumbo frame is then transmitted over the LAN to a destination service on the LAN. The destination service then separates the jumbo frame back into the plurality of data packets for further transmission back to the public cloud-based network.
